    Abstract: An open roof construction for a vehicle having a roof opening in a roof part, comprising a panel, and a first device for moving the rear side of the panel towards a raised position relative to the closed position and above an adjoining roof part. The control slide and the lifting member are guided by a guide rail having grooves and extending in longitudinal direction alongside the opening and below the adjoining roof part. A support lever cooperates with the control slide and supports the panel in positions in which it is above the adjoining roof part. The support lever is guided in the guide rail and is adapted to also pass through the passage opening. The support lever takes over support of the panel from an intermediate guide connection of the lifting lever and the intermediate guide connection is then disengaged from the guide curve in the control slide.

    Abstract: Sunroof drive apparatus and related sunroof assemblies for use with vehicles are disclosed. A disclosed assembly includes a sunroof panel, a rail, a guide block attached to part of the rail, a bracket beneath the sunroof panel, a link in the rail removably connected to the guide block, and a drive shoe in the rail slidably coupled to the link. The drive shoe includes first and second slots to receive respective first and second pins of the link. The link can rotate about a rotation axis from a first orientation in which the link is inseparable from the guide block to a target orientation in which the link is separable from the guide block. When the first pin enters a locking area at an end of the first slot, the drive shoe imparts one or more loads on the first pin that urge the link into the target orientation.

    Abstract: An open roof construction comprises at least one guide rail and front and rear closure panels. An operating mechanism supports the front panel and is adjustable between a closed position and an open position. The operating mechanism comprises rear supports connected to the front panel and two parallel guide tracks. A rear guide track portion extends rearwardly beyond the roof opening. The rear panel and the sidewardly adjacent fixed roof include a passage opening to allow the supports to support the front panel when the support is positioned in the rear guide track portion. The rear panel and the adjacent fixed roof are each provided with a seal to close the passage opening and to allow the support member to move between the seals, which, when viewed from above, extend in a non-parallel fashion with respect to each other and to the guide track.

    Abstract: A vehicle open roof construction includes a closure element movably supported and adjusted by a driving slide. A front longitudinal guide track extends along a roof opening, whereas a rear longitudinal guide track is mounted at least substantially rearward of the roof opening. A front support which is movably guided by said front longitudinal guide track supports the closure element, while a rear support also supports the closure element and includes a lifting device and a guiding device for engagement in said rear longitudinal track upon rearward movement of the closure element. The lifting device and the guiding device are integrated as a rotatable element. A forcing mechanism determines whether the rotatable element acts either as the lifting device or the guiding device. The rotatable element is adjustable in vertical direction with respect to and independently of the rear guide track when the movable element acts as the lifting device.

    Abstract: An open roof construction for a vehicle is disclosed. The open roof construction includes a panel movable between a closed position and a raised or tilted position via operation of a tilting lever and an auxiliary lever. In illustrated embodiments, the tilting lever includes a follower movable along a guide curve to lift a rear end of the panel from the closed position to a raised position. The auxiliary lever provides auxiliary lift to the tilting lever when the follower reaches an opened end of the guide curve. As disclosed, the auxiliary lift lever rotates from a lowered position to an upright position which in illustrated embodiments is generally perpendicular to a stationary roof part to provide additional lift to the tilting lever.

    Abstract: Open roof construction for a vehicle comprising a roof opening defined in a stationary roof part and a movable panel. A slide is movable along a stationary slide guide and is provided with panel engagement elements cooperating with slide engagement elements of the movable panel. A movement of the slide is capable of generating a tilting and/or sliding movement of the panel. The panel engagement elements of the slide comprise two curves and the slide engagement elements of the panel comprise two cams, each for cooperation with a respective one of the curves. Moving the slide in a first direction a cooperation between a first curve and corresponding first cam will lead to lowering a first transversal edge of the panel followed by translating the panel along with the slide. Moving the slide in an opposite second direction a co-operation between the second curve and corresponding second cam will lead to lifting said first transversal edge.
